MAXTECH CORPORATION
PCM228A (ATTHSM288/PCM288A)
|
Card Type |
Modem/Fax card |
|
Chip Set |
Unidentified |
|
Maximum Modem Rate |
28.8Kbps |
|
Maximum Fax Rate |
14.4Kbps |
|
Data Modulation Protocol |
Bell 103/212A ITU-T V.22bis, V.22, V.23, V.32, V.32terbo, V.32bis, V.34 |
|
Fax Modulation Protocol |
ITU-T V.27ter, V.29, V.21 |
|
Error Correction/Compression |
MNP5, V.42bis |
|
Fax Class |
Class I |
|
Data Bus |
PCMCIA |

PROPRIETARY AT COMMAND SET
|
AUTO-MODE DETECTION | |
|
Type: |
Configuration |
|
Format: |
AT [cmds] Nn [cmds] |
|
Description: |
Selects various options for the automatic detection and negotiation of protocols during the handshake process if the modem is communicating with a remote modem of dissimilar speed. |
|
Command |
Function |
|
N0 |
Auto-mode detection disabled |
|
í N1 |
Auto-mode detection enabled |
|

DIAL | |
|
Type: |
Immediate |
|
Format: |
AT [cmds] D<#> [cmds] |
|
Description: |
Dials telephone number according to any modifiers included in the string |
|
Note: |
Any combination of modifiers can be used to produce the desired dial functions in sequence. |
|
Command |
Function |
|
DP |
Pulse dialing enabled |
|
DR |
Answer mode enabled; originate mode disabled following handshake initiation. |
|
DS=n |
Dial stored telephone number n |
|
DT |
Tone dialing enabled/Pulse dialing disabled |
|
DW |
Dialing resumed following dial tone detection |
|
D, |
Dialing paused for amount of time specified in S8 register |
|
D! |
Flash function initiated. Modem commanded to go off-hook for specified time before returning on-hook. |
|
D@ |
Wait for Quite Answer function enabled. Modem waits until a "quiet answer," a ring-back signal followed by 5 seconds of silence |
|
D; |
Modem returned to idle state after dialing. The semicolon can only be placed at the end of the dial command. |
|
